Abstract

Density identification method of dam foundation deep overburden is put forward. The Weibull distribution model is established based on 8 holes, 106 points field pressuremeter tests in dam foundation deep overburden of Shuangjiangkou Hydropower Station. Parameters of the distribution are estimated by least-squares method based on the test results above; and the goodness-of-fit of Weibull distributions is tested. The corresponding relations among pressuremeter modulus, density and pressure are investigated by 20 sets of model tests using the given grading curve acquired in field exploration. The exponential relation of pressuremeter modulus and density is determined by model tests. Based on those above, the authors carry out randomly numerical simulation of the density of dam foundation deep overburden. The simulated density of second-overburden is obtained and its practicability is proved through comparing with exploration results.
